Tata Motors is all set to bring back the iconic Tata Sierra SUV to the Indian market around Diwali 2025. First showcased as a concept at the Auto Expo 2020, and then as a near-production model at the Bharat Mobility Show 2025, the Sierra is finally gearing up for launch. This upcoming SUV will compete directly with popular mid-size SUVs like the Hyundai Creta, Kia Seltos, Maruti Grand Vitara, Skoda Kushaq, and Honda Elevate.

Premium & Tech-Loaded Cabin With Lounge Option

Inside the cabin, the Tata Sierra will set a new benchmark in the segment with its triple-screen layout – likely consisting of a digital instrument cluster, a large central touchscreen infotainment unit, and a third screen possibly for passenger use or climate control. It will also debut a new steering wheel with an illuminated Tata logo, enhancing the cabin’s premium vibe.

Borrowing inspiration from the Tata Curvv, the Sierra will come with a touch-sensitive HVAC control panel, eliminating physical buttons for a clean, futuristic dashboard design.

Tata is also likely to offer two seating configurations:

  • Standard 5-seater layout in the ICE (petrol/diesel) version
  • Premium 4-seater lounge layout in the Electric version for a more luxurious, chauffeur-driven experience

Powertrain Options: Petrol, Diesel & Electric

The upcoming Sierra will be offered in both Internal Combustion Engine (ICE) and Electric Vehicle (EV) formats. Here’s what we know so far:

ICE Versions

  • 1.5L Turbo Petrol Engine – likely tuned for high performance and city drivability
  • 2.0L Turbo Diesel Engine – expected to offer robust torque and long-distance efficiency
  • Transmission options – both manual and automatic gearboxes will be available
  • Platform – Tata’s proven ALFA architecture will underpin the ICE Sierra

EV Version

  • Based on Tata’s new Gen 2 Acti.ev platform
  • Expected battery pack options: 65kWh and 75kWh
  • Targeted real-world range: around 500-600 km
  • The EV version may come exclusively with the 4-seater lounge configuration

Tata Sierra Price in India

Tata Motors is expected to price the Sierra ICE variants competitively, starting around Rs 14-15 lakh (ex-showroom). This will put it in the same range as the Hyundai Creta and Kia Seltos, making it an attractive option for SUV buyers looking for a futuristic design and strong features.

The Tata Sierra EV will be positioned as a premium electric SUV, and the expected price is around Rs 18-19 lakh (ex-showroom). While it will be pricier than most ICE competitors, the Sierra EV will target tech-savvy buyers seeking an electric SUV with luxury features and long range.

Launch Timeline and Booking Details

The Tata Sierra is expected to be officially launched around Diwali 2025, with bookings likely to begin a few weeks prior. The SUV will be manufactured at Tata’s advanced facility and will share production lines with the Tata Harrier and Safari for the ICE version.

Tata is expected to offer multiple variants across both ICE and EV trims, with various customization and feature packs available at launch.
